Belonging to or relating to the Boraginaceae family of flowering plants, which includes forget-me-nots, borage, and comfrey.
From 'Boraginaceae' (the plant family name, from Latin 'borago' + '-aceae,' the botanical suffix for plant families) + '-ous' (adjective suffix).
